Our
Pastor -
The
Reverend Mike Sorsen
Mike came to First Presbyterian Church in June of 2006. He
attended Columbia Theological Seminary, where he graduated
with the degree of Master of Divinity. During his time at
Columbia, he served as a summer intern for Westminster. He
has been married to Jill for 16 years and they have two
daughters that enjoy participating in community recreation
as well as church gatherings. Mike was a Director of Sales
for a technology company before he was called to ministry.
He brings a great deal of life experience to his ministry.
Mike enjoys working in the church and community. In his
free time, he enjoys hunting, fishing and spending time
with his family and friends.
